CVSROOT: /cvsroot/lilypond
Module name: installers
Branch:
Changes by: Jan Nieuwenhuizen <[EMAIL PROTECTED]> 05/10/02 15:26:13
Modified files:
windows/mknetrel: split libtool
windows/extra : lilypond guile
windows : GNUmakefile
Log message:
CVSWeb URLs:
http://savannah.gnu.org/cgi-bin/viewcvs/lilypond/installers/windows/mknetrel/split.diff?tr1=1.7&tr2=1.8&r1=text&r2=text
http://savannah.gnu.org/cgi-bin/viewcvs/lilypond/installers/windows/mknetrel/libtool.diff?tr1=1.3&tr2=1.4&r1=text&r2=text
http://savannah.gnu.org/cgi-bin/viewcvs/lilypond/installers/windows/extra/lilypond.diff?tr1=1.12&tr2=1.13&r1=text&r2=text
http://savannah.gnu.org/cgi-bin/viewcvs/lilypond/installers/windows/extra/guile.diff?tr1=1.10&tr2=1.11&r1=text&r2=text
http://savannah.gnu.org/cgi-bin/viewcvs/lilypond/installers/windows/GNUmakefile.diff?tr1=1.30&tr2=1.31&r1=text&r2=text
Patches:
Index: installers/windows/GNUmakefile
diff -u installers/windows/GNUmakefile:1.30 installers/windows/GNUmakefile:1.31
--- installers/windows/GNUmakefile:1.30 Sun Aug 14 07:49:59 2005
+++ installers/windows/GNUmakefile Sun Oct 2 15:26:13 2005
@@ -239,6 +239,13 @@
# All packages depend on their installation in target
$(foreach i, $(packages), $(eval $(i): $($(i)-install)))
+# Building a package depends on an unpacked source tree
+$(foreach i, $(packages), $(eval $($(i)-build): $(src-dir)/.$(i)-stamp))
+
+# Installing a package depends on install root
+$(foreach i, $(packages), $(eval $($(i)-install): $(target-root)/.stamp))
+$(foreach i, $(nsis-packages), $(eval $($(i)-install): $(nsis-root)/.stamp))
+
# Explicit dependencies
$(fontconfig-build): $(expat-install) $(freetype-install)
$(freetype-build): $(zlib-install)
@@ -255,9 +262,5 @@
gs-ncsb: $(gs-build)
@echo done
-# Building a package depends on an unpacked source tree
-$(foreach i, $(packages), $(eval $($(i)-build): $(src-dir)/.$(i)-stamp))
-
-# Installing a package depends on install root
-$(foreach i, $(packages), $(eval $($(i)-install): $(target-root)/.stamp))
-$(foreach i, $(nsis-packages), $(eval $($(i)-install): $(nsis-root)/.stamp))
+libguile16:
+ @echo done
Index: installers/windows/extra/guile
diff -u installers/windows/extra/guile:1.10 installers/windows/extra/guile:1.11
--- installers/windows/extra/guile:1.10 Thu Jul 28 22:01:52 2005
+++ installers/windows/extra/guile Sun Oct 2 15:26:13 2005
@@ -34,7 +34,7 @@
# mv libtool fix
# this only for pristine tarball
- # autoupdate
+ autoupdate
# guile-1.6.4 is fine with EXEEXT=.exe. However, now (20030717),
# libtool-CVS needs to be told what AS we're using.
Index: installers/windows/extra/lilypond
diff -u installers/windows/extra/lilypond:1.12
installers/windows/extra/lilypond:1.13
--- installers/windows/extra/lilypond:1.12 Wed Jul 20 21:05:13 2005
+++ installers/windows/extra/lilypond Sun Oct 2 15:26:13 2005
@@ -50,7 +50,7 @@
$src/configure --prefix=$prefix --enable-config=for-build)
fi
- GUILE=$($cygwin_prefix/bin/guile-config --version 2>&1 | awk '{print $NF}')
+ GUILE=$(GUILE_LOAD_PATH=$cygwin_prefix/share/guile/*
$cygwin_prefix/bin/guile-config --version 2>&1 | awk '{print $NF}')
cat > $target-guile-config <<EOF
[ "\$1" == "--version" ] && echo "$target-guile-config - Guile version $GUILE"
[ "\$1" == "compile" ] && echo "-I$cygwin_prefix/include"
Index: installers/windows/mknetrel/libtool
diff -u installers/windows/mknetrel/libtool:1.3
installers/windows/mknetrel/libtool:1.4
--- installers/windows/mknetrel/libtool:1.3 Mon Jul 25 21:35:10 2005
+++ installers/windows/mknetrel/libtool Sun Oct 2 15:26:13 2005
@@ -39,6 +39,7 @@
-e 's/ *-L *[^"'"'"' ][^"'"'"' ]*//g'\
-e "[EMAIL PROTECTED]( \|=\|'\)\(/[^ ]*usr/lib/lib\)\([^
']*\)\.\(a\|la\|so\)[^ '[EMAIL PROTECTED]@g"\
$j
+## -e "[EMAIL PROTECTED]( \|=\|'\)\(cyg\)\([^
']*\)\(\.dll.a\|.a\)[^ '[EMAIL PROTECTED]@g"\
## -e "[EMAIL PROTECTED]( \|=\|'\)\(/usr/lib/lib\)\([^
']*\)\.\(a\|la\|so\)[^ '[EMAIL PROTECTED]@g"\
## -e "[EMAIL PROTECTED](
\|=\|'\)\(/usr/lib/lib\)\([^.]*\)\.\(a\|la\|so\)[^ '[EMAIL PROTECTED]@g"\
## -e "[EMAIL PROTECTED]( \|=\|'\)\(/usr/lib/lib\)\([^.]*\)[^
'[EMAIL PROTECTED]@g"\
@@ -56,7 +57,9 @@
# more libtool fixups. I love libtool.
sed -i~ \
-e "[EMAIL PROTECTED]@dlname='../bin/$dll_prefix$base-$sover.dll'@" \
- -e "[EMAIL PROTECTED]@library_names='$dll_prefix$base.dll.a'@" \
- -e "[EMAIL PROTECTED]@old_library='$dll_prefix$base.a'@" \
+ -e "[EMAIL PROTECTED]@library_names='lib$base.dll.a'@" \
+ -e "[EMAIL PROTECTED]@old_library='lib$base.a'@" \
$inst/$prefix/lib/lib$base.la
+## -e "[EMAIL PROTECTED]@library_names='$dll_prefix$base.dll.a'@" \
+## -e "[EMAIL PROTECTED]@old_library='$dll_prefix$base.a'@" \
}
Index: installers/windows/mknetrel/split
diff -u installers/windows/mknetrel/split:1.7
installers/windows/mknetrel/split:1.8
--- installers/windows/mknetrel/split:1.7 Sun Aug 14 07:49:59 2005
+++ installers/windows/mknetrel/split Sun Oct 2 15:26:13 2005
@@ -129,7 +129,14 @@
EOF
fi
grep ^requires: $hint || echo "requires: $depends" >> $hint
- grep ^build-requires: $hint || echo "build-requires: $build_depends" >>
$hint
+ if [ "$cygwin" == "cygwin" ]; then
+ if grep ^build-requires: $hint; then
+ mv $hint $hint~
+ grep -v build-requires $hint~ > $hint
+ fi
+ else
+ grep ^build-requires: $hint || echo "build-requires: $build_depends" >>
$hint
+ fi
}
domkdist () {
_______________________________________________
Lilypond-cvs mailing list
[email protected]
http://lists.gnu.org/mailman/listinfo/lilypond-cvs